Navigating Trauma Therapy: What to Expect in the UK
Embarking starting on a trauma therapy journey in the UK can feel overwhelming , and understanding the process entails is important. You might at first meet with a counsellor who will conduct an assessment to understand your experiences and goals. This includes discussing earlier events and forming a therapeutic relationship. Common therapeutic techniques utilized include EMDR (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ing), CBT (Cognitive Behavioral Therapy), and person-centered therapy. Be aware that sessions relationship therapy can be emotionally challenging, and it is important to have a safety net outside of therapy. Locating a accredited therapist and experiencing a good understanding with them are key to a positive outcome.

Understanding Trauma-Informed Care in the UK
Trauma-informed practice is gaining recognition across the United Kingdom's public sector. It represents a fundamental shift from conventional service offering, moving to a model that recognises the prevalence of difficult experiences – such as abuse, neglect, and serious loss. Rather than assuming service users present with straightforward issues, a trauma-informed perspective considers how past trauma may be influencing their behaviour and affecting their ability to interact with services. This requires staff to be trained to respond with empathy, foster trust, and promote a sense of wellbeing, ultimately aiming to bolster outcomes and reduce re-traumatisation. The UK’s National Public Service and other agencies are actively working to adopt this crucial perspective.
